Special Weather Statement National Weather Service Gaylord MI 1015 PM EDT Fri Mar 27 2026 MIZ024-029-030-034>036-041-042-280500- Alpena-Oscoda-Alcona-Roscommon-Ogemaw-Iosco-Gladwin-Arenac- Including the cities of Alpena, Mio, Harrisville, Houghton Lake, West Branch, Tawas City, Gladwin, and Standish 1015 PM EDT Fri Mar 27 2026 QUICK BURST OF MODERATE TO HEAVY SNOW LATE THIS EVENING... A quick-moving burst of snow is crossing the area this evening, with quick drops in visibility to under a mile. Roads are becoming snow-covered and slick as this passes through, with an inch or two of snow at most. Blowing snow is also likely given increasingly breezy northwest winds behind this. This burst of snow is expected to reach the Saginaw Bay area by around midnight or 1 AM EDT...with lingering light snow showers possible through the remainder of the night, especially closer to Alpena. Slow down...leave extra space...brake gently and early...and get to your destination safely tonight. $$ FREDRICKSON
